The second and much more concerning issue was regarding a crown that was placed. I had a root canal performed years before. Dr. Bosworth placed a crown over this area. Several month's later, I started having pain. When I saw Dr. Bosworth, he assured me that could not be the case since I should have no sensation in the area with the nerve already removed. I mentioned this several additional times and each time Dr. Bosworth wrote me off and ignored my concerns. I came to find out that there may sometimes be accessory nerves that may remain after a root canal and could absolutely continue to cause pain. I mentioned this to Dr. Bosworth yet again and he essentially told me that this was not the case and that my pain was from something else. Fast forward to a year later and I saw a different dentist as the pain was getting worse. They performed imaging and confirmed I had an accessory nerve in place that was indeed infected. The infection was too significant and had been occurring for so long that they would not be able to drill through the crown and tooth to treat the infection. I ended up having to spend thousands of dollars and go through several painful procedures to have the tooth extracted, then months later have a post placed, and then ultimately have another crown placed. I was informed by my new care team that this all could have been avoided if the accessory nerve infection was treated initially. This is despite me laying out the exact diagnosis for Dr. Bosworth. It is concerning that he lacks this medical knowledge despite his training, and even more concerning that this is the case after his patient had handed him the exact diagnosis.
